Transaction f866139048238093893d1003d310987226a128faf2db1f981b7f064673e9d697

1 Input
2 Outputs
  • f866139048238093893d1003d310987226a128faf2db1f981b7f064673e9d697:0
  • value  25000000
    address  34RrQZpuaRzF89GduHsf8Xqp58XMBfc2dV
  • f866139048238093893d1003d310987226a128faf2db1f981b7f064673e9d697:1
  • value  10319412
    address  3LS2xshN3siwv4syRtah2r3RW9fyL1f6nQ